Post-2020, the global supply chain has shifted. Buyers are moving away from the "lowest-cost-wins" mentality to a "total-cost-of-ownership" approach. A cheap, uncertified crusher that requires replacement every six months is significantly more expensive than a certified, high-grade casting that lasts three years.
